Essential Elements of a Gardener Resume in Brisbane
Creating an effective gardener resume in Brisbane involves understanding the unique qualities employers seek. Below are essential components that everyone should include:
Contact Information
- Full Name
- Phone Number
- Email Address
- Location (City/Suburb within Brisbane)
Objective Statement
An objective statement succinctly summarizes your career goals and what you can offer to potential employers. For example:
"Dedicated horticulturist with over five years of experience in landscape management and garden maintenance seeking a rewarding position at XYZ Landscaping Services."
Relevant Skills
Employers value specific skills when hiring gardeners. Here are some vital ones to highlight:
- Plant identification and care
- Soil preparation and cultivation techniques
- Knowledge of pest control methods
- Ability to use gardening equipment safely
- Strong physical stamina for outdoor work
Work Experience
Your work history is often the most crucial part of your resume. Focus on roles that showcase relevant experience, whether it's past jobs, internships, or volunteer work.
Sample Work Experience Section
Landscaper | Green Thumb Gardens | Brisbane
March 2021 - Present
- Designed landscaping plans for residential gardens using clients' budget constraints.
- Maintained various plants' health by implementing efficient watering schedules and pest control measures.
Garden Assistant | Urban Oasis | Brisbane
June 2019 - February 2021
- Assisted in planting, trimming, and maintaining flower beds and vegetable gardens.
- Provided customers with garden advice based on plants’ needs.
Education & Certifications
List any formal education or specialized training relevant to gardening. Don't overlook certifications.
Examples:
Certificate IV in Horticulture
TAFE Queensland
Graduated: December 2020
First Aid Certification
Queensland Health
Renewed: May 2023
Highlighting Achievements and Projects
A great way to set yourself apart is by showcasing standout projects or achievements associated with gardening. Did you win any awards? Have you spearheaded community garden initiatives? Include these details!
Notable Project Example
Community Garden Initiative • Brisbane City Council (Volunteer)
Developed a sustainable community garden that successfully engaged over 30 local residents while educating them about organic gardening practices.

Frequently Asked Questions about Gardener Resumes in Brisbane
What format should I use for my gardener resume?
Use a clean, professional structure featuring easy-to-read fonts with notable sections—such as contact details, skills, experience—and bullet points for clarity.
How long should my gardener resume be?
Aim for one page if you're early in your career; two pages may be suitable for those with extensive experience or numerous qualifications.
Can I tailor my resume for different job applications?
Absolutely! Adjust keywords related only to the specific role you're applying for based on the language found in job descriptions.
